What Makes General Purpose Carbide Grades Unsuitable for Snow Plowing?

General purpose carbide grades, designed for metal-cutting like machining tools, feature coarse grains optimized for high-speed abrasion, not low-temperature impacts or road scraping. In sub-zero cold, they become brittle, developing micro-cracks on expansion joints, ice glaze, or gravel, which boosts fleet downtime. Frequent replacements inflate costs 3-5x over specialized options, while vibration fatigues operators.

How Do Metal-Cutting Carbides Differ from Road-Scraping Carbides?

Metal-cutting carbides use coarse grains for heat-resistant cutting but prove brittle under plowing shock loads like manhole hits. Road-scraping carbides employ micro-grain tungsten carbide with uniform particles under 1μm, vacuum-sintered for flexibility, impact absorption, and wear resistance in ice and salt mixes. Why Does Cold Weather Cause Winter Plow Carbide Breakage?

Sub-zero temperatures embrittle general purpose grades, stripping ductility and causing fractures on road imperfections like joints or frozen ruts. Ice chunks or sand/salt abrasion speeds snow plow blade wear failure, with uneven bonding leading to insert delamination. What Are the Top Causes of Plow Blade Inserts Failure?

Top plow blade inserts failure causes include mismatched metal-cutting grades in scraping applications, poor sintering creating voids that weaken bonds, and vibration fatigue from ice chatter. Municipal plows see 2-3x more breakage with off-spec carbides, worsened by salt corrosion.
